Author: rsmith Date: Tue Sep 26 11:37:55 2017 New Revision: 314231 URL: http://llvm.org/viewvc/llvm-project?rev=314231&view=rev Log: Resolve a defect in C++17 copy omission.
When selecting constructors for initializing an object of type T from a single expression of class type U, also consider conversion functions of U that convert to T (rather than modeling such conversions as calling a conversion function and then calling a constructor). This approach is proposed as the resolution for the defect, and is also already implemented by GCC.
